Turkey driving, Dalaman - Antalya, W. Mediterranean

Has anyone rented a car and drove the region between Dalaman and Antalya? Is the road as narrow, curvy and crazy as the Amalfi Coast road in Italy? We really want the freedom of having our own vehicle but are concerned about reports of poor driving conditions. We have driven in Portugal, Italy (for three months), German and Czech Republic.

It's one of the world's most beautiful drives, in my opinion, and there are plenty of pull overs to stop to admire the views--and for those so inclined, to take pictures. The road is in excellent condition but it is quite twisty in places, so I wouldn't travel it at night. Besides, you'd miss the scenery! But other than that, you should have no problems driving that route.

We have driven this route in Turkey and also driven the Amalfi Coast. Both are beautiful but the Amalfi Coast is much curvier and slower. The roads in Turkey were great, no problems at all.
